-
11.
公开(公告)号:US11908471B2
公开(公告)日:2024-02-20
申请号:US17556400
申请日:2021-12-20
Applicant: Orion Labs, Inc.
Inventor: Greg Albrecht , Ellen Juhlin , Jesse Robbins , Justin Black
IPC: G10L15/22 , H04L51/046
CPC classification number: G10L15/22 , H04L51/046 , G10L2015/223
Abstract: Methods, apparatuses, and computing systems are provided for integrating logic services with a group communication service. In an implementation, a method may include receiving a spoken message from a communication node in a communication group and determining that the spoken message relates to a logic service and transferring the spoken message to a voice assistant service with an indication that the spoken message relates to the logic service. The method also includes receiving status information from the logic service indicative of a status of a networked device associated with the logic service. The further method includes sending an audible announcement to the communication nodes in the commutation group expressive of the status of the networked device.
-
公开(公告)号:US11683160B2
公开(公告)日:2023-06-20
申请号:US16394162
申请日:2019-04-25
Applicant: Orion Labs
Inventor: Greg Albrecht , Andy Isaacson , Nelson Carpentier , Dan Phung , Schuyler Erle
CPC classification number: H04L9/0833 , H04L63/065 , H04L63/0435 , H04L2209/80 , H04L2463/062
Abstract: Secure data transfers between communication nodes is performed using a group encryption key supplied by a remote management system. A first node transmits a request for secure communications with a second node to the remote management system using a control channel. The remote management system generates and encrypts a group encryption key usable by the first and second nodes and forwards the encrypted group encryption key to the first and second nodes using one or more control channels. The first and second communication nodes decrypt the group encryption key and use it to encrypt data transmitted between the nodes using a data transport network. In some implementations the securely communicating nodes may use encryption keys and/or techniques that prevent the remote management system from eavesdropping on the nodes' communications.
-
公开(公告)号:US20220157663A1
公开(公告)日:2022-05-19
申请号:US17458658
申请日:2021-08-27
Applicant: Orion Labs, Inc.
Inventor: Jesse Robbins , Greg Albrecht , Ellen Juhlin
IPC: H01L21/8234 , G10L15/26 , H01L21/02 , H01L21/308 , H01L21/8238 , H01L21/84 , H01L27/092 , H01L27/12 , H01L29/66 , H01L29/78 , H04L51/02 , H04L51/046 , H04L65/403
Abstract: A method includes receiving, by a group messaging service, a message including recorded audio and a first group identifier, and determining that the group includes a bot. The method also includes determining whether the bot is a user bot responsive to a user node in the group or a group bot responsive to each of the one or more user nodes, selecting a bot voice library to process the recorded audio, sending, by the group messaging service, the recorded audio to the determined user bot or group bot, processing the recorded audio to produce enhanced text, performing, by the determined user bot or group bot, one or more designated actions corresponding to one of the recorded audio and the enhanced text, and sending, by the determined user bot or group bot, an audio reply to the group messaging service.
-
公开(公告)号:US11140101B2
公开(公告)日:2021-10-05
申请号:US15936863
申请日:2018-03-27
Applicant: Orion Labs
Inventor: Jesse Robbins , Greg Albrecht , Ellen Juhlin
Abstract: Methods, apparatuses, and computing systems are provided for bot messaging. In an implementation, a method may include one or more of receiving, by a group messaging service coupled to the internet and a group, a message from a user node of the group. The message includes an address and an identification of the group and the user node. The method further includes determining that the group includes a bot, which includes a software application for performing one or more tasks over the internet. The method also includes identifying that the message address corresponds to the bot and sending, by the group messaging service, the message to the bot.
-
公开(公告)号:US20200162546A1
公开(公告)日:2020-05-21
申请号:US16525941
申请日:2019-07-30
Applicant: Orion Labs
Inventor: Ellen Juhlin , Greg Albrecht
IPC: H04L29/08
Abstract: Systems, methods, software and apparatus enable communication group discovery and formation that includes operating a group communication service that is linked to communication nodes and that receives a communication group formation request from a requesting node. The group communication service transmits discovery data that is provided to a relevant group of the communication nodes, such as those within a selected range of the request node. Other nodes that wish to form a communication group send election responses to the group communication service, which then establishes the communication group. In some implementations the requesting node transmits the discovery data received from the group communication service to other communication nodes using low-energy transmissions. In some implementations the group communication service transmits the discovery data to local communication nodes located within a proximity range of the requesting node.
-
公开(公告)号:US20200162313A1
公开(公告)日:2020-05-21
申请号:US16657564
申请日:2019-10-18
Applicant: Orion Labs
Inventor: Greg Albrecht , Jesse Robbins , Star Simpson
IPC: H04L12/24 , H04L12/707 , H04W8/30 , H04L29/06 , H04L12/703
Abstract: Upon detection of a failure of a communication link between a remote management system and a communication node, a bypass link is established. The remote management system evaluates whether additional communication nodes can act as a bypass for management communications between the remote management system and the communication node whose management communication link has failed. The remote management system instructs a selected bypass communication node to establish the bypass management communication link between the bypass node and the disconnected node whose management communication link has failed. Depending on the relationship between nodes, management communications sent using the bypass link may be secured. The bypass link in some implementations may include multiple bypass communication nodes linked together to provide a chain of bypass management communication links between the remote management system and the disconnected communication node.
-
公开(公告)号:US10462003B2
公开(公告)日:2019-10-29
申请号:US16142314
申请日:2018-09-26
Applicant: Orion Labs
Inventor: Jesse Robbins , Greg Albrecht , Star Simpson
IPC: H04L12/24
Abstract: Systems, methods, apparatus and software enable intelligent agent features for user nodes that are members of a communication group. Instructions instantiate an intelligent agent node as a member of the communication group. Each intelligent agent node can be instantiated by a communication group management system, an intelligent agent system and/or by one or more of the communication group members, for example by executing software on one or more computing systems or devices. A variety of services and other assistance can be provided by intelligent agent member nodes, including recording communications, auditing communications, providing audio transcription, annotating media, and paging communication devices, including communication nodes that are not members of the communication group. Communications between personal communication nodes and any intelligent agents can be secure.
-
公开(公告)号:US10425774B2
公开(公告)日:2019-09-24
申请号:US15521657
申请日:2015-10-30
Applicant: Orion Labs
Inventor: Jesse Robbins , Greg Albrecht , Roger Wood , Neil Girling , Ellen Juhlin
Abstract: Provided herein are systems, methods, and software to manage group communications using distributed end user devices. In one example, a method of operating a communication device to facilitate secure group communications in a distributed communication environment is provided. The method includes establishing a communication channel (140) with an end user device (110), retrieving registration information from the end user device (110) over the communication channel (140), and generating a device configuration request including the registration information. The method further includes sending the device configuration request for delivery to a group management system (130) over a packet-based network (141), and responsive to receiving a particular device configuration, automatically configuring a group communications application executing on the communication device based on one or more parameters contained in the particular device configuration. The particular device configuration is selected by the group management system based on the registration information.
-
公开(公告)号:US20190028339A1
公开(公告)日:2019-01-24
申请号:US16142314
申请日:2018-09-26
Applicant: Orion Labs
Inventor: Jesse Robbins , Greg Albrecht , Star Simpson
IPC: H04L12/24
CPC classification number: H04L41/0806 , H04L41/046
Abstract: Systems, methods, apparatus and software enable intelligent agent features for user nodes that are members of a communication group. Instructions instantiate an intelligent agent node as a member of the communication group. Each intelligent agent node can be instantiated by a communication group management system, an intelligent agent system and/or by one or more of the communication group members, for example by executing software on one or more computing systems or devices. A variety of services and other assistance can be provided by intelligent agent member nodes, including recording communications, auditing communications, providing audio transcription, annotating media, and paging communication devices, including communication nodes that are not members of the communication group. Communications between personal communication nodes and any intelligent agents can be secure.
-
公开(公告)号:US10061955B2
公开(公告)日:2018-08-28
申请号:US15461830
申请日:2017-03-17
Applicant: Orion Labs
Inventor: Greg Albrecht , Ellen Juhlin , Dan Phung , Schuyler Erle
IPC: H04B5/00 , G06K7/12 , H04L29/06 , H04W4/00 , H04W76/02 , G06K19/06 , G06K7/10 , G06K7/14 , G06F3/0482 , H04W76/10 , H04W4/80 , G06F3/0488 , G06F3/16 , G06F3/0489 , G06F3/0481
CPC classification number: G06K7/12 , G06F3/04817 , G06F3/0482 , G06F3/0484 , G06F3/0488 , G06F3/0489 , G06F3/167 , G06K7/10732 , G06K7/1404 , G06K19/06009 , H04B1/385 , H04B10/114 , H04B10/116 , H04B10/27 , H04B10/516 , H04L61/6022 , H04L65/1066 , H04W4/80 , H04W76/10
Abstract: Systems, methods, software and apparatus enable linking of a wearable end user communication device (EUD) to an intermediate communication device (ICD) utilizing optical symbol sequence matching. Optical symbol reference data corresponding to an optical symbol sequence displayed on the EUD is obtained from the EUD by the ICD. Optical symbol input data is also acquired by the ICD (e.g., via user inputs, EUD device proximity data, image acquisition). The devices are linked if the optical symbol reference data and optical symbol input data match. The optical symbol reference data can be displayed, allowing user confirmation of a match with the optical symbol sequence displayed on the EUD. An ICD user interface touchscreen can present users with selectable color inputs to replicate the optical symbol sequence displayed on the EUD, for example using an LED array. Communications between the devices before and after linking can utilize Bluetooth low energy.
-
-
-
-
-
-
-
-
-